在使用阿里云服务器搭建数据库时,有时候会遇到数据库连接失败的问题。本文将介绍一些常见的原因和解决方法,帮助您快速解决这个问题。详细说明:1. 检查数据库服务是否启动首先,您需要确保阿里云服务器上的数据库服务已经正确启动。可以通过以下命令检
在使用阿里云服务器搭建数据库时,有时候会遇到数据库连接失败的问题。本文将介绍一些常见的原因和解决方法,帮助您快速解决这个问题。
详细说明:
1. 检查数据库服务是否启动
首先,您需要确保阿里云服务器上的数据库服务已经正确启动。可以通过以下命令检查数据库服务的状态:
```
sudo systemctl status Mysql
```
如果数据库服务未启动,您可以使用以下命令启动数据库服务:
```
sudo systemctl start mysql
```
2. 检查数据库配置文件
如果数据库服务已经启动,但仍然无法连接到数据库,可能是由于数据库配置文件设置错误导致的。您需要检查数据库配置文件中的相关设置,如主机名、端口号、用户名和密码等。
通常,数据库配置文件位于 /etc/mysql/mysql.conf.d/mysqld.cnf
或 /etc/my.cnf
文件中。您可以通过编辑这些文件来修改数据库的配置。
3. 检查防火墙设置
防火墙可能会阻止数据库连接。您需要检查阿里云服务器的防火墙设置,确保数据库的端口(通常是 3306)是开放的。
您可以使用以下命令检查防火墙规则:
```
sudo ufw status
```
如果防火墙规则不允许数据库端口通过,您可以使用以下命令打开防火墙:
```
sudo ufw allow mysql
```
4. 检查数据库权限
如果数据库配置文件和防火墙设置都正确,但仍然无法连接到数据库,可能是由于数据库权限设置不正确导致的。您需要检查数据库用户的权限,确保它们具有足够的权限来执行所需的数据库操作。
您可以使用以下命令登录到 MySQL 数据库,并检查用户权限:
```
mysql -u root -p
```
在 MySQL 命令行界面中,您可以使用以下命令检查用户权限:
```
SHOW GRANTS FOR 'username'@'localhost';
```
如果用户没有足够的权限,请使用以下命令授予所需权限:
```
GRANT ALL PRIVILEGES ON . TO 'username'@'localhost';
```
5. 联系技术支持
如果您尝试了以上方法仍然无法解决问题,建议您联系阿里云的技术支持团队寻求帮助。他们可以提供更详细的指导和解决方案,以确保您能够成功连接到数据库。
总结:
当您在使用阿里云服务器搭建数据库时遇到连接失败的问题时,可以按照上述步骤逐一排查。通过检查数据库服务状态、配置文件、防火墙设置和数据库权限,您可以找到并解决连接问题。如果问题仍然存在,不要犹豫与阿里云的技术支持团队联系,他们将为您提供专业的帮助和支持。
--结束END--
本文标题: 数据库连接阿里云服务器失败的解决方法
本文链接: https://www.lsjlt.com/news/553873.html(转载时请注明来源链接)
有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
下载Word文档到电脑,方便收藏和打印~
2024-05-23
2024-05-22
2024-05-21
2024-05-21
2024-05-21
2024-05-21
2024-05-13
2024-05-13
2024-05-11
2024-05-11
回答
回答
回答
回答
回答
回答
回答
回答
回答
回答
一口价域名售卖能注册吗?域名是网站的标识,简短且易于记忆,为在线用户提供了访问我们网站的简单路径。一口价是在域名交易中一种常见的模式,而这种通常是针对已经被注册的域名转售给其他人的一种方式。
一口价域名买卖的过程通常包括以下几个步骤:
1.寻找:买家需要在域名售卖平台上找到心仪的一口价域名。平台通常会为每个可售的域名提供详细的描述,包括价格、年龄、流
443px" 443px) https://www.west.cn/docs/wp-content/uploads/2024/04/SEO图片294.jpg https://www.west.cn/docs/wp-content/uploads/2024/04/SEO图片294-768x413.jpg 域名售卖 域名一口价售卖 游戏音频 赋值/切片 框架优势 评估指南 项目规模
0